
Cost of Storm Drain Maintenance in Hendersonville
Maintaining storm drains in Hendersonville, NC is crucial for preventing flooding and ensuring proper water drainage. The cost of storm drain maintenance can vary widely based on several factors, including the size and complexity of the drainage system, the extent of the maintenance required, and the specific services needed. Understanding these factors can help property owners budget effectively for storm drain maintenance.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Drainage System: Larger systems require more resources and time to maintain.
- Complexity of the System: Systems with intricate designs or multiple branches may need specialized equipment.
- Frequency of Maintenance: Regular maintenance can prevent costly repairs, but the frequency impacts overall costs.
- Type of Debris: Different types of debris (leaves, sediment, trash) may require different cleaning methods.
- Accessibility: Easily accessible drains are less costly to maintain than those in hard-to-reach areas.
- Labor Costs: Local labor rates in Hendersonville, NC can influence the overall cost.
- Equipment Needed: Specialized equipment can increase costs but may be necessary for thorough maintenance.
Average Costs for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Hendersonville, NC) |
---|---|
Routine Inspection | $100 - $200 |
Cleaning and Debris Removal | $300 - $600 |
Minor Repairs | $200 - $500 |
Major Repairs and Replacement |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Jet-Vac Cleaning | $500 - $1,200 |
CCTV Drain Survey | $250 - $500 |
Root Removal | $400 - $800 |
